Kinds Of Roof Products



Selecting the appropriate roof covering material is essential for both the looks and toughness of your home. You have actually got numerous options, each with its own advantages and drawbacks.

Asphalt shingles are the most preferred selection as a result of their affordability and simple installation. They can be found in various shades and styles, making it easy to match your home's outside.

Metal roofing is another outstanding option, recognized for its longevity and resistance to severe climate condition. While it might feature a greater first expense, its sturdiness frequently causes savings over time.

If you're seeking an extra environment-friendly option, consider shingles made from recycled materials or even a green roofing with living plants.

Clay and concrete ceramic tiles supply an unique, traditional look that improves visual appeal. However, they can be heavy and may need additional architectural support.

If you prefer an unique appearance, slate roof gives a lavish surface but can be rather expensive and tough to install.

Eventually, your option ought to mirror your spending plan, climate, and personal design. Take your time to consider the advantages and disadvantages prior to making a decision.

Understanding Labor Costs



Labor costs can significantly affect the overall expense of your roof covering project. When you work with a contractor, you're not simply spending for their time; you're additionally covering their know-how and the abilities of their team. Normally, labor costs can represent 60% to 70% of your complete roofing costs, so comprehending these prices is essential.

Various elements affect labor costs. The intricacy of your roofing system plays a big duty-- steeper roofs or those with numerous elements need even more ability and time, leading to greater labor expenses.

Geographical place matters as well; professionals in metropolitan areas typically bill a lot more because of higher need and living prices.


It's likewise essential to consider the contractor's experience and reputation. While you may locate cheaper alternatives, choosing a trusted professional can conserve you money in the future by minimizing the danger of mistakes and making sure quality craftsmanship.

When you obtain price quotes, see to it to break down the expenses to see just how much is designated for labor.
